View Issue Details
ID | Project | Category | View Status | Date Submitted | Last Update |
---|---|---|---|---|---|
0006614 | OXID eShop (all versions) | 1.02. Price calculations (discounts, coupons, additional costs etc.) | public | 2017-04-02 17:40 | 2017-06-23 10:33 |
Reporter | DustinJeuck | Assigned To | |||
Priority | normal | Severity | minor | Reproducibility | always |
Status | closed | Resolution | no change required | ||
Platform | all | ||||
Product Version | 4.10.3 / 5.3.3 | ||||
Summary | 0006614: Wrong calculation of discountable price | ||||
Description | Some product configurator extensions set the price of an article dynamically by using setPrice and setRegularUnitPrice in the model "oxbasketitem". This works during the whole order process. Only the discount calculation uses the article price calculated in the oxbasket model in method "getBasketSummary". Can you explain, why you use the price of the article in this calculation instead of using the price of the basketitem? | ||||
Steps To Reproduce | Change an article price in an extension method by using setPrice and setRegularUnitPrice for a basketitem | ||||
Additional Information | A simple solution is attached on this ticket. | ||||
Tags | No tags attached. | ||||
Attached Files | |||||
Theme | Not defined | ||||
Browser | All | ||||
PHP Version | All | ||||
Database Version | All | ||||
|
@DustinJeuck - Can you provide any scenario that gets affected by the current shop code. This will help in better understanding the bug, preferably provide a scenario that can be reproduced in our demoshop - https://demoshop.oxid-esales.com/professional-edition/ |